Deploy平台CI/CD流程部署教程商家实操教程
2026-02-25 0
详情
报告
跨境服务
文章
Deploy平台CI/CD流程部署教程商家实操教程
要点速读(TL;DR)
- Deploy平台CI/CD流程部署教程商家实操教程 是面向使用自动化部署工具的跨境电商品牌或独立站卖家的技术操作指南,帮助实现代码变更自动发布到线上环境。
- 适用于有技术团队或使用SaaS建站系统支持API接入的独立站卖家,尤其是Shopify、自建站等平台用户。
- 核心是通过持续集成(CI)和持续交付(CD)流程,提升网站更新效率与稳定性。
- 常见工具包括GitHub Actions、GitLab CI、Jenkins、Vercel、Netlify等,需与Deploy平台对接配置。
- 关键步骤:代码托管 → 配置触发条件 → 编译测试 → 自动部署 → 状态通知。
- 避坑重点:权限管理、环境隔离、回滚机制、日志监控必须提前规划。
Deploy平台CI/CD流程部署教程商家实操教程 是什么
Deploy平台CI/CD流程部署教程商家实操教程 指的是指导跨境电商卖家如何在特定部署平台(如Vercel、Netlify、阿里云效、腾讯云CODING等)上配置并运行CI/CD(持续集成与持续交付)流程的操作手册。该教程通常包含从代码提交到自动上线全过程的技术配置说明。
关键词中的关键名词解释
- CI(Continuous Integration,持续集成):开发者将代码频繁合并到主分支,系统自动执行构建和测试,确保代码质量。
- CD(Continuous Delivery / Deployment,持续交付/部署):代码通过测试后,自动推送到预发布或生产环境,实现快速上线。
- Deploy平台:指提供自动化部署服务的SaaS或私有化系统,如Vercel(前端部署)、Netlify、GitHub Pages、阿里云效、Jenkins等。
- 自动化流水线(Pipeline):一组按顺序执行的任务,包括拉取代码、依赖安装、编译、测试、打包、部署等。
- Webhook:一种回调机制,当代码仓库发生推送事件时,通知Deploy平台触发部署任务。
它能解决哪些问题
- 手动发布效率低 → 通过CI/CD实现“提交即上线”,减少人为操作时间。
- 版本出错难追溯 → 每次部署记录完整日志,便于排查问题和回滚。
- 多环境不一致 → 可定义开发、测试、生产环境,保证部署一致性。
- 团队协作混乱 → 所有成员遵循统一发布流程,避免误操作。
- 大促前发布风险高 → 支持灰度发布、预览链接功能,降低全量上线风险。
- 运维成本高 → 减少对技术人员现场值守的依赖,提升自动化水平。
- 独立站迭代慢 → 快速响应市场变化,及时更新页面内容或促销活动。
- 安全性不足 → 可集成代码扫描、漏洞检测等安全检查环节。
怎么用/怎么开通/怎么选择
以下为通用型Deploy平台CI/CD流程部署教程商家实操教程操作流程,适用于主流平台如Vercel、Netlify、GitHub Actions等:
- 选择合适的Deploy平台
根据技术栈(React/Vue/Next.js等)、部署目标(静态页/Node服务)、预算和团队能力选择。例如:
- Vercel:适合Next.js项目,原生集成GitHub。
- Netlify:适合JAMstack架构,支持表单、函数等功能。
- 阿里云效/腾讯云CODING:适合国内访问优化,支持私有部署。 - 注册账号并绑定代码仓库
登录所选平台,授权连接GitHub/GitLab/Bitbucket账号,导入你的电商站点代码仓库。 - 创建部署项目
在平台中新建Project,选择对应仓库分支(如main或production),设置部署目录(如/dist或/build)。 - 配置构建命令与输出路径
填写构建指令(如npm run build)和生成文件路径,确保平台能正确编译前端资源。 - 设置环境变量
添加API密钥、支付配置、第三方服务Token等敏感信息,避免硬编码在代码中。 - 启用自动部署与通知
开启“Push to Git triggers deploy”选项,并配置邮件或钉钉/企业微信通知,实时掌握部署状态。
完成以上步骤后,每次向指定分支推送代码,系统将自动触发构建与部署流程。建议首次部署完成后验证页面访问正常,并设置自定义域名和HTTPS证书。
费用/成本通常受哪些因素影响
- 部署频率(每日构建次数)
- 每月带宽消耗(页面访问流量)
- 存储空间使用量(静态资源大小)
- 并发构建数量(是否需要并行处理多个项目)
- 是否使用高级功能(如密码保护、地理路由、边缘函数)
- 团队协作人数(多人管理权限)
- 是否需要SLA保障(服务等级协议)
- 是否启用私有部署或VPC网络
- 是否集成CI/CD以外的服务(如A/B测试、监控)
- 服务商所在区域(国际节点 vs 国内加速)
为了拿到准确报价/成本,你通常需要准备以下信息:
- 项目类型和技术框架
- 日均PV/UV估算
- 构建耗时与资源需求
- 是否需要CDN加速及覆盖地区
- 安全合规要求(如GDPR、等保)
- 是否已有代码托管平台(GitHub/GitLab等)
常见坑与避坑清单
- 未设置分支保护规则:生产环境应禁止直接推送,仅允许通过Pull Request合并,防止错误代码上线。
- 忽略环境变量加密:敏感配置需通过平台Secrets管理,不得提交至代码库。
- 构建超时未优化:大型项目需拆分依赖或缓存node_modules,避免因超时导致部署失败。
- 缺少预览环境:建议为每个PR生成临时预览链接,便于运营人员提前审核。
- 未配置回滚机制:保留历史版本,出现问题可快速切回上一稳定版本。
- 忽视日志与监控:部署失败时需查看详细日志,建议集成Sentry或Logflare等工具。
- 域名解析未同步:更换平台后需更新DNS指向,注意TTL设置以加快生效。
- HTTPS证书未自动续期:确认平台是否支持Let's Encrypt自动签发。
- 未做跨区域性能测试:若主要用户在欧美,需测试海外加载速度。
- 过度依赖免费套餐:免费版常有限流或无SLA,重要业务建议升级付费计划。
FAQ(常见问题)
- Deploy平台CI/CD流程部署教程商家实操教程靠谱吗/正规吗/是否合规?
主流Deploy平台(如Vercel、Netlify、阿里云效)均为正规SaaS服务商,符合数据安全标准。合规性取决于具体使用方式,如涉及用户数据处理需遵守GDPR等法规。 - Deploy平台CI/CD流程部署教程商家实操教程适合哪些卖家/平台/地区/类目?
适合拥有独立站的中大型跨境卖家,特别是使用Next.js、Nuxt、Gatsby等现代前端框架的团队。常见于DTC品牌、时尚、3C、家居品类。适用于全球市场,但需关注本地化部署延迟问题。 - Deploy平台CI/CD流程部署教程商家实操教程怎么开通/注册/接入/购买?需要哪些资料?
一般只需邮箱注册,绑定GitHub/GitLab账号即可开始使用。企业用户可能需要营业执照用于发票开具或身份认证。接入无需额外审批,但部分平台要求验证域名所有权。 - Deploy平台CI/CD流程部署教程商家实操教程费用怎么计算?影响因素有哪些?
费用模型多为按用量计费(带宽、请求次数、构建分钟数)。影响因素包括流量规模、部署频率、附加功能使用情况。具体计价方式以官方定价页为准。 - Deploy平台CI/CD流程部署教程商家实操教程常见失败原因是什么?如何排查?
常见原因:
- 构建命令错误(如npm run build报错)
- 依赖包缺失或版本冲突
- 环境变量未配置
- 存储空间不足
排查方法:查看平台提供的构建日志,逐行分析报错信息,复现本地构建过程。 - 使用/接入后遇到问题第一步做什么?
首先查看Deploy平台控制台的“Deployment Logs”或“Build Logs”,定位错误阶段;其次确认代码仓库状态、分支名称、构建脚本是否匹配;最后查阅官方文档或社区论坛是否有类似案例。 - Deploy平台CI/CD流程部署教程商家实操教程和替代方案相比优缺点是什么?
对比 Jenkins:Deploy平台更易上手、免维护,但定制化弱;Jenkins灵活但需自行运维。
对比传统FTP上传:CI/CD自动化程度高、可追溯,FTP易出错且无法审计。
对比Shopify主题编辑:独立站CI/CD更适合复杂交互页面,Shopify受限于Liquid模板语言。 - 新手最容易忽略的点是什么?
一是忘记设置环境变量;二是未测试回滚流程;三是忽略预览环境的价值;四是把生产环境当作试验场;五是未设置报警通知,错过部署失败提醒。
相关关键词推荐
- CI/CD流程搭建
- 独立站自动化部署
- GitHub Actions部署教程
- Vercel部署Shopify主题
- Netlify跨境电商应用
- 前端自动化构建
- 静态网站部署平台
- 电商网站持续交付
- Deploy平台API对接
- 跨境独立站DevOps实践
- 自动化发布流水线
- 代码仓库Webhook配置
- 多环境部署策略
- 部署回滚机制
- 构建缓存优化
- Headless电商部署
- JAMstack架构实战
- 云效流水线配置
- 跨境电商技术中台
- 低代码部署工具对比
关联词条
活动
服务
百科
问答
文章
社群
跨境企业

